N.J.S.A. 52:16-6

Clerical assistants

52:16-6. Clerical assistants The secretary of state shall at all times employ and keep in his office a sufficient number of competent clerical assistants for the efficient and prompt performance of all business and duties relating to his office or required of him in any official capacity.
